  3. awkward. adjetivo. 1. incómodo (FEM incómoda) It was awkward to carry. Era incómodo de llevar. an awkward situation una situación incómoda. Mike’s being awkward about letting me have the car. Mike no hace más que ponerme inconvenientes para prestarme el carro.

  5. difficult to use, do, or deal with: It's an awkward corner, so take it slowly. Some of the questions were rather awkward. It was an awkward ascent, but we reached the top eventually. [ + to infinitive ] My car's quite awkward to drive. He's an awkward customer (= a difficult person to deal with).
